Not very dependable 05/12/2013
This review is from: Kingston SSDNow V100 2.5" 128GB SATA II Internal Solid State Drive (SSD) SV100S2/128GZ
Pros:
An improvement over HDD speeds.
My Core 2 system with DDR2 loads games as fast or faster than an i5 with DDR3 and WD Black HDD
I bought this drive just after the WD flood - I needed a boot/apps drive and I had a choice between a $100 500GB HDD or $130 128GB SSD...
Cons:
Well... HD Sentinel finally dropped the health of this drive from 100% to 97%. I know, sound the alarms... But the big picture is bigger than that.
I've been having issues with Windows running a pre-boot chkdsk about once a month on this drive, and finding corrupt files and such. Occasionally, after completion, it will boot and have corrupt drivers, broken applications or other issues. Usually, I've been able to do a system restore and solve the issue, but not this last time. The last time, whatever data got lost, was unrepairable (AND it made any internet-related application, like a browser, unusable). I had to re-install Windows.
Overall Review:
I realize it seems kinda moot to do a review on a discontinued product... But these things are probably still floating around elsewhere.
To suppliment my problem in the cons section... I really didn't want to reformat the thing and I tried many things:
-Doing a system restore
-Using SFC
-Using a live CD to replace what I thought were the corrupt/missing files
-Using the Windows install CD to do a full repair by using "upgrade"
-Other stuff I may have forgotten
I'm probably going to go search for the firmware now, since reading the review replies reminded me of that. Hopefully, that can prevent future issues, or else this drive will be RMA'd.
Manufacturer Response:
Hi, I'm Jewel with Kingston Technical Support. There is a firmware update available for the SV100, it can be found here: http://www.kingston.com/us/support/technical/downloads?product=SV100S2&filename=SV100S2_64_128_120504 . This update will reset the drive and it is highly recommended to back up your data prior to applying the update or the data it will be lost. Please read the instructions fully prior to updating the drive. If your SSDNow has the number "120504" on the bottom right corner of the label then the firmware is already up to date, if it does not have that number then it is highly recommended to update the drive to prevent possible failure.
